Fox Purchases Tandberg HD Decoders

Fox Network is purchasing 200 HD monitoring decoders from Tandberg Television to use in its rollout of 720p HD distribution to its affiliates starting in September.

National Fox affiliates will use Tandberg Television's TT1280- HD decoders to monitor network feeds originating from Fox's Los Angeles headquarters. The TT1280 will allow affiliates to monitor the network feed to verify video and audio quality and captioning, and makes its U.S. debut at NAB2004.

"Fox's announcement to deliver 720p signals to affiliates comes at a time when consumers are purchasing HDTV sets for the home at an accelerated rate due to price drops and an increased availability of programming. A recent Yankee Group report claims that 41.6 million homes will receive HD programming by 2007," said Eric Cooney, president and CEO of Tandberg Television.
